    About Rochester Institute of Technology. Rochester Institute of Technology in Rochester, NY reports an overall acceptance rate of 66.9%, an early-round acceptance rate of 72.8%, an SAT middle 50% of 1300–1430, a class size of 3,040, and a yield of 18.0% based on the most recent Common Data Set filings. Top-tier computing, engineering, and design school; home to the National Technical Institute for the Deaf. Strong co-op program with 3,800+ employer partners.
